Output 771146751aad73f2cfc39c3bd35c22447051929a2334d14c9f9d1c5089ec707e:3

value
1096614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d97f62df45365310e57e50112a7946dc57015b29 OP_EQUAL
address
3MX3A7x6LDtmJaM1UBwqpHdArb5J7JmHVc
transaction
771146751aad73f2cfc39c3bd35c22447051929a2334d14c9f9d1c5089ec707e
spent
true